Under the direction of the Collections Manger of the Escalette Collection Permanent Art Collection, an academic unit of Wilkinson College of Arts, Humanities, and Social Sciences, the Student Graphic Designer will assist with a range of graphic design projects including: creating object labels, designing exhibition didactics, working with printers to prepare projects for print on various materials, printing labels and other projects using the Design/Create/Innovate (DCI) lab, creating installation mock-ups, and designing flyers, newsletters, and other promotional material as needed.
The successful candidate will be able to work within brand guidelines while also working collaboratively with exhibition curators to develop creative visual strategies.
- Design exhibition didactics, including title panels, interactive displays, and extended object labels for exhibitions across campus, following best practices established by the American Alliance of Museums (AAM).
- Ensure all graphic materials adhere to the Escalette Collection’s brand guidelines and visual identity.
- Prepare print-ready files and coordinate with vendors to produce exhibition graphics and other printed materials.
- Print exhibition labels, stickers, and other materials using the Design/Create/Innovate (DCI) Lab as needed.
- Collaborate with the Collections Manager to develop installation mock-ups and exhibition layouts.
- Assist the Social Media Student Assistant in creating graphics and other visual content for digital platforms as needed.
- Edit and enhance photographs of artworks, exhibitions, installations, and public programs.
- Design promotional materials, including flyers, newsletters, and other marketing and outreach materials.
- Perform other duties as assigned.
